Hertz to RPM: From Frequency to Rotational Speed

Converting Hertz to revolutions per minute is the inverse of RPM-to-Hz: multiply by 60, since each cycle per second equals 60 cycles per minute. Engineers use this when designing motors, specifying centrifuge speeds, or translating vibration frequency data back to shaft speed.

  1. Start with the frequency in Hz.
  2. Multiply by 60.
  3. The result is the rotational speed in RPM.
  4. Example: 50 Hz × 60 = 3,000 RPM.
💡 Tip: Remember that power line frequency directly gives motor synchronous speed: 50 Hz → 3,000 RPM (2-pole), 60 Hz → 3,600 RPM (2-pole).

Worked Examples: Hz to RPM

Question 1: A variable frequency drive outputs 45 Hz to a 2-pole motor. What is the synchronous speed in RPM?

Solution:

RPM = Hz × 60

= 45 × 60

= 2,700 RPM

Answer: 45 Hz = 2,700 RPM synchronous speed for a 2-pole motor (actual speed slightly less due to slip).

Question 2: A vibration spectrum shows a dominant peak at 25 Hz. What shaft speed does this correspond to?

Solution:

RPM = Hz × 60

= 25 × 60

= 1,500 RPM

Answer: 25 Hz = 1,500 RPM — likely a 4-pole motor running on 50 Hz power.

Question 3: A gyroscope sensor detects 8.33 Hz rotation. Convert to RPM.

Solution:

RPM = Hz × 60

= 8.33 × 60

= 500 RPM

Answer: 8.33 Hz = 500 RPM — the object makes 500 full rotations per minute.

Variable Frequency Drives: Hz Controls RPM

Variable Frequency Drives (VFDs) are the primary method for controlling AC motor speed in industry. By adjusting the output frequency in Hz, the VFD directly controls motor RPM: a 2-pole motor at 30 Hz runs at ~1,800 RPM, at 45 Hz it runs at ~2,700 RPM, and at 60 Hz it reaches ~3,600 RPM. The Hz-to-RPM conversion (×60 for 2-pole) is what VFD operators use to set target speeds on their HMI panels.

Angular Velocity: Hz to RPM to rad/s

Hz, RPM, and rad/s are three ways to express rotational speed. The conversion chain: Hz × 60 = RPM, and Hz × 2π = rad/s. So 1 Hz = 60 RPM = 6.283 rad/s. Engineers use RPM for mechanical specifications, Hz for electrical frequency, and rad/s for physics calculations (torque = moment of inertia × angular acceleration in rad/s²).

Key Takeaways

  • 1 Hz = 60 RPM (multiply Hz by 60).
  • Power line frequency × 60 = synchronous motor RPM (for 2-pole motors).
  • VFDs control motor speed by varying the frequency in Hz.
  • Vibration peaks in Hz can be converted to shaft RPM for fault diagnosis.
  • The full chain: Hz × 60 = RPM; Hz × 2π = rad/s.
